4c9bf6727b Experimental: Handle degraded deletions by comparing object versions with epochs
CAUTION! This version is not fool proof yet. If you purge data of an OSD by
overwriting the disk with zeroes and restart it then the same data will also
be removed from other replicas :-).

I plan to add protection from this situation before merging it into master.
The idea is to make each OSD store a random "cookie" on disk and remove itself
from history automatically if the cookie doesn't match.

ab615849d6 Release 0.8.8
- Fix vitastor-cli rm/rm-data broken in 0.8.6 (missing messenger initialization)
- Prepare OSD read handler for upcoming version with scrub - allow "secondary reads" to return errors
- Fix OSDs re-peering PGs infinitely with a big number of PGs (reproduced in test_add_osd)
- Fix another variant of flusher sync-waiting stall (reproduced in test_write)
- Fix other tests in tests/ (will add them to Gitea CI soon)
- Add patches for QEMU 6.2-8.0
- Fix QEMU driver compatibility with QEMU 8.0
- Build packages for RHEL 9 clones (based on AlmaLinux 9)

@@ -17,14 +17,16 @@ Configuration parameters can be set in 3 places:
- Configuration file (`/etc/vitastor/vitastor.conf` or other path)
- etcd key `/vitastor/config/global`. Most variables can be set there, but etcd
connection parameters should obviously be set in the configuration file.
- Command line of Vitastor components: OSD, mon, fio and QEMU options,
OpenStack/Proxmox/etc configuration. The latter doesn't allow to set all
variables directly, but it allows to override the configuration file and
set everything you need inside it.
- Command line of Vitastor components: OSD (when you run it without vitastor-disk),
mon, fio and QEMU options, OpenStack/Proxmox/etc configuration. The latter
doesn't allow to set all variables directly, but it allows to override the
configuration file and set everything you need inside it.
- OSD superblocks created by [vitastor-disk](../usage/disk.en.md) contain
primarily disk layout parameters of specific OSDs. In fact, these parameters
are automatically passed into the command line of vitastor-osd process, so
they have the same "status" as command-line parameters.
In the future, additional configuration methods may be added:
- OSD superblock which will, by design, contain parameters related to the disk
layout and to one specific OSD.
- OSD-specific keys in etcd like `/vitastor/config/osd/<number>`.
## Parameter Reference

{
// Check if a newer version is present on the same OSD and masks the older one
// It happens for overwritten replicas in the following case:
// Version 1 is present on OSD 1,2,3
// Client tries to write Version 2
// OSD 3 succeeds to write Version 2, others don't. OSD 3 crashes, then starts again
// OSD 1 sees: version 1 on OSD 1,2 and version 2 on OSD 3
// (version 1 on OSD 3 is already masked/removed)
// Version 1 is not present on a full set, but it must not be removed
if (replicated)
{
for (int i = obj_start; i < ver_start; i++)
{
if (cur_osd == list[i].osd_num)
{
found = true;
break;
}
}
}
if (!found)
{
// Object is missing from one of the OSDs of that set.
// This means it's deleted or moved and we can safely drop this version.
target_ver = 0;
break;
}
}
